VETERANS MEMORIAL BRIDGE
The Gilmartin St bridge (The 3rd bridge) was replaced by a new bridge in November 2007 and was renamed the Veterans Memorial Bridge. The official dedication for the bridge was on November 11, 2007. But the ceremonial dedication was held on March 14, 2008 due to constant inclimate weather. Archbald Mayor Edward Fairbrother should be commended for organizing the festivities for the dedication. The dedication was most impressive. The distinction of being the first vehicle across the bridge was given to Cpl Herman Hinkle, a former U S Marine. His vehicle was a wheelchair. Cpl Hinkle witnessed the demolition and removal of the old bridge and the complete construction of the new bridge.
